A compound microscope has a magnification of 30. The focal length of eye piece is 5 cm. Assuming the final image to be at least distance of distinct vision, find the magnification produced by the objective

Magnification of compound microscope, M = 30 Focal length, f = 5 cm Least distance of distinct vision, D = 25 cm Now, 

M = M0 xMe

= M0 x [1 + \(\frac{D}{f_e}\)]

30 = M0 x [1 + \(\frac{25}{5}\)]

M\(\frac{30}{6}\) = 5
